www.DataSheet4U.com TB62201AFG TOSHIBA Bi-CMOS Processor IC Silicon Monolithic TB62201AFG Dual-Stepping Motor Driver IC for OA Equipment Using PWM Chopper Type The TB62201AFG is a dual-stepping motor driver driven by chopper micro-step pseudo sine wave. To drive two-phase stepping motors, Two pairs of 16-bit latch and shift registers are built in the IC. The IC is optimal for driving stepping motors at high efficiency and with low-torque ripple. The IC supports Mixed Decay mode for switching the attenuation ratio at chopping. The switching time for the attenuation ratio can be switched in four stages according to the load.
